O UltraRAG foi projetado com uma arquitetura de microsserviços, em que cada componente funcional pode ser atualizado e substituído de forma independente. O sistema integra implementações de algoritmos dos principais grupos de pesquisa, como o THUNLP-RAG, por padrão, ao mesmo tempo em que fornece:
- Interface API padronizada: suporta acesso rápido a algoritmos de terceiros
- Mecanismos de controle de versão: garantem o gerenciamento da compatibilidade de diferentes módulos
- Ambientes de teste de sandbox: novos algoritmos podem ser verificados quanto à eficácia em espaços isolados
Esse design permite que o sistema seja colocado imediatamente em uso na produção e, ao mesmo tempo, permaneça tecnologicamente avançado. Por exemplo, quando um algoritmo RAG recém-lançado é apresentado em uma reunião importante, como a ACL, os pesquisadores podem validar a integração do sistema em apenas um dia útil.
Essa resposta foi extraída do artigoUltraRAG: uma solução completa do sistema RAG para simplificar a construção de dados e o ajuste fino do modeloO































